The Owner reservesthe right to reject any and all bids and to waive any informalities in the Proposals.PROPOSAL GUARANTEE (revised 3-22-2012)A.A certified check or bank draft payable to the Owner, or satisfactory Bid Bond executed by the Bidderand Surety Company, in an amount equal to not less than five percent (5%) of the maximum proposalamount shall be submitted with each Proposal, which amount may be forfeited to the Board ofGovernors, Wayne State University, if the successful Bidder refuses to enter into a Contract withinninety (90) days from receipt of Proposals.INSTRUCTIONS TO BIDDERS00100 - 1

Social Work Roof ReplacementWSU Project No. 063-3042983.4.B.Bond must be issued by a Surety Company with an “A rating as denoted in the AM Best Key RatingGuide”C.The bid deposit of all bidders except the lowest three will be returned within three (3) days after thebids are opened. After the formal Contract and bonds are approved, the bid deposit will be returnedto the lowest three bidders, except when forfeited.D.Bid bonds shall be accompanied by a Power of Attorney authorizing the signer ofon behalf of the Surety Company.E.Withdrawal of Proposals is prohibited for a period of ninety (90) days after the actual date of openingthereof.the bond to do soCONTRACT SECURITY (revised 3-22-2012)A.The successful Bidder will be required to furnish a Performance Bond and Labor and MaterialPayment bond in an amount equal to 100% of the contract award amount, and include such cost inthe Proposal, complying with the laws of the State of Michigan. The graduated formula no longerapplies.B.Performance Bond and Labor and Material Payment Bond shall be from a surety company acceptableto the Owner and made payable as follows:(1)A bond for 100% of the contract award amount to the Board of Governors of Wayne StateUniversity, and guaranteeing the payment of all subcontractors and all indebtednessincurred for labor, materials, or any cause whatsoever on account of the Contractor inaccordance with the laws of the State of Michigan relating to such bonds.(2)A bond for 100% of the contract award amount to the Board of Governors of Wayne StateUniversity to guarantee and insure the completion of work according to the Contract.C.The only acceptable Performance Bond shall be the AIA A312 – 2010.D.Bond must be issued by a Surety Company with an “A rating as denoted in the AM Best Key RatingGuide”.BOND CLARIFICATIONFor bids below 50,000.00,A.B.5.INSPECTIONA.6.Bid bond will not be required.Performance Bond will not be required.Before submitting his Proposal, each Bidder shall be held to have visited the site of the proposedwork and to have familiarized himself as to all existing conditions affecting the execution of the work inaccordance with the Contract Documents.
